Anaprox (Naproxen Sodium) is used to manage mild to moderate pain associated with menstrual cramps, acute gout, dental pain, injuries, and migraines. It is also used to relieve pain and reduce inflammation associated with conditions such as os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, and ankylosing spondylitis. The active ingredient in Anaprox is naproxen sodium, which belongs to the class of drugs known as n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s). Naproxen sodium, like other NSAIDs, works by inhibiting the activity of COX enzymes. These enzymes play a role in the production of prostaglandins, which are substances that mediate inflammation, pain, and fever. By blocking COX, naproxen reduces the synthesis of prostaglandins, thereby mitigating pain and inflammation.

Anaprox Side Effects:

Common mild side effects of this medication include upset stomach, nausea, heartburn, headache, drowsiness, and dizziness. Contact your doctor if these mild side effects don't resolve or bother you.

Possible serious side effects of this medication include high blood pressure, easy bruising or bleeding, difficulty in swallowing, ringing in the ears, mental or mood changes, change in the amount of urine, neck stiffness, abnormal vision changes, swelling ankles and feet, unusual tiredness, unusual and sudden weight gain, dark urine, persistent nausea and vomiting, loss of appetite, abdominal pain, yellowness of the eyes and skin, severe body itching and rash, swelling of your face, lips, tongue, or throat, difficulty in breathing, and dizziness. Discontinue this medication and seek immediate medical attention if you observe these severe side effects. Additionally, inform your doctor about any other side effects not listed here.

The half-life of Anaprox (naproxen sodium) is approximately 12 to 17 hours.

Anaprox Directions:

Anaprox is available in tablet form and should be taken orally with food and plenty of water to avoid gastrointestinal side effects. Your doctor will determine the appropriate dose for you based on your medical condition. Check out the leaflet in the medication pack for more usage details. Do not miss a dose or use more than the prescribed dose per day. Store Anaprox at room temperature, protect it from light, moisture, and keep it out of the reach of children.

Anaprox Precautions:

Before taking Anaprox, it is highly important to inform your doctor about any previous or current medical conditions you may have, especially the following:
• Allergic reaction to Naproxen, other ingredients of Anaprox, or any other medication;
• Abdominal problems, such as stomach ulcers;
• Asthma, including aspirin-sensitive asthma;
• Autoimmune disorders, such as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E);
• Bladder problems;
• Bleeding or blood disorders, such as anemia;
• Heart disease, including heart failure;
• High blood pressure;
• Kidney disease;
• Liver disease;
• Nasal polyps;
• Stroke;
• Swelling due to fluid retention (edema)

Avoid smoking, alcohol, or alcoholic beverages while taking this medication, as these substances can cause you to develop side effects. Do not drive or operate machinery while taking this medication until you know how it affects you, as it can cause dizziness and drowsiness. Limit the exposure of your skin to sunlight and wear sunscreen and protective clothing outdoors while taking Anaprox, as this medication can make your skin more sensitive to the sun. This medication should not be used during pregnancy or while breastfeeding, as it can harm the fetus and also pass through breast milk. Inform your doctor immediately if you become pregnant while taking Anaprox. This medication should be used with caution in elderly individuals, as they are more prone to developing side effects of this medication. Anaprox should not be used in individuals younger than 2 years. Naproxen can interact with various other medications, thereby increasing the risk of developing side effects. Some of these other medications include:
• Antihypertensive medications such as captopril and Lisinopril, losartan, and valsartan;
• Antivirals such as cidofovir;
• Corticosteroids such as prednisolone;
• Lithium;
• Probenecid;
• Serotonin reuptake inhibitors such as fluoxetine;
• Warfarin;
• Water pills such as furosemide

So it is important to tell your doctor about all medications, supplements, and herbal remedies you are using before starting Anaprox.
